Output e4f59dc2d368ac8b0cdcd728ab19c69460285244eb5fd7f9147cfb358ee59e21:1

value
120320391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27ec1e1b2eb13d3477aef65d65805b8f9cb38448 OP_EQUAL
address
MBYFSefVvkKa5nC1keiFPeBQWHHYWJrfgD
transaction
e4f59dc2d368ac8b0cdcd728ab19c69460285244eb5fd7f9147cfb358ee59e21
spent
true